How much do electrical operations man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 16, 2026, the average yearly pay for electrical operations manager in Wisconsin is $64,050.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$41,400.00 and $78,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Electrical Operations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Electrical Operations Manager, you need strong knowledge of electrical systems, project management experience, and often a degree in electrical engineering or a related field. Familiarity with electrical design software, safety regulations, and certifications such as PMP or a relevant electrician license are commonly required. Leadership, problem-solving skills,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for managing teams and coordinating projects. These abilities ensure efficient operations, compliance with safety standards, and successful project delivery.

What does an Electrical Operations Manager do?

An Electrical Operations Manager oversees the daily operations of electrical projects or departments, ensuring that work is completed safely, efficiently, and in compliance with regulations. They manage teams of electricians and technicians, coordinate schedules, handle budgeting and resource allocation, and liaise with clients or other departments. Additionally, they are responsible for quality control, troubleshooting issues, and implementing best practices to improve productivity and safety standards.

What are some typical challenges an Electrical Operations Manager faces when overseeing multiple projects simultaneously?

Electrical Operations Managers often juggle various projects at once, each with its own deadlines, technical requirements, and team dynamics. A common challenge is ensuring clear communication across all teams to avoid missteps and delays, especially when coordinating with external contractors and stakeholders. Managing resource allocation efficiently, staying compliant with safety and regulatory standards, and swiftly resolving unexpected technical issues are also frequent hurdles. Successfully navigating these challenges requires strong organizational, problem-solving, and leadership skills.

Position Overview

The Commercial Electrical Director leads and grows our Commercial Electrical division. This role is responsible for overall performance-operations, financials, team leadership, and strategy-while making sure projects are delivered safely, on time, and done right.

You'll work closely with leadership, field teams, and customers to drive success across the entire segment.

What You'll Do
  • Lead and support all commercial electrical operations
  • Ensure projects meet safety, quality, and profitability goals
  • Own financial performance, budgets, and forecasting
  • Manage and develop a team of PMs, estimators, designers, and superintendents
  • Build strong relationships with customers, GCs, and internal teams
  • Drive growth, efficiency, and continuous improvement
  • Oversee scheduling, workflow, and team capacity
  • Support and promote Dave Jones safety culture and core values

Requirements

What We're Looking For
  • 10+ years in electrical construction
  • 5+ years in a leadership role
  • Strong understanding of commercial electrical work and project flow
  • Proven ability to manage teams, budgets, and performance
  • Strong communication and leadership skills
  • Valid driver's license

Education in construction or business is a plus, but experience matters most.
